What is f-13 abandonment of assumed?
F-13 abandonment of assumed refers to the formal process of terminating or giving up the use of an assumed name. It is typically filed with the appropriate government agency to legally cease the use of a fictitious or alternate business name.
Who is required to file f-13 abandonment of assumed?
Any individual or entity that has previously registered an assumed name or fictitious business name is required to file an F-13 abandonment of assumed if they wish to officially terminate the use of that name.
How to fill out f-13 abandonment of assumed?
To fill out an F-13 abandonment of assumed form, you need to provide information such as the name of the assumed name being abandoned, the business entity type, the date the assumed name was initially registered, and the reason for the abandonment. The form must also be signed and dated by an authorized representative of the entity.
What is the purpose of f-13 abandonment of assumed?
The purpose of the F-13 abandonment of assumed is to provide a legal process for individuals or entities to formally notify the appropriate government agency that they are terminating the use of a specific assumed name. This helps to maintain accurate and up-to-date records of business names and avoid confusion in the marketplace.
What information must be reported on f-13 abandonment of assumed?
On an F-13 abandonment of assumed form, you must report the name of the assumed name being abandoned, the business entity type, the date the assumed name was initially registered, and the reason for the abandonment. Additionally, you may be required to provide information such as the address of the entity and the names of individuals associated with the assumed name.
